Stevie Bareford is a co-owner and brewer at BareWolf Brewing. He and Jenn are married and met at Massachusetts College of Art where he murdered a degree BFA in Illustration and she a BFA in Painting. Although Stevie abandoned a formal art career for a lifetime of beer making and drinking, he still creates all of the artwork for the brewery - the logo, the can labels, and t-shirt designs with help from his wife.
Jenn Houle is a visual artist and teaches at Fitchburg State University and Montserrat College of Art. She has held artist residencies in Great Smoky Mountain National Park, Vermont Studio Center, and the Plumbing Museum. Houle is a grant recipient from the Puffin Foundation, Massachusetts Cultural Council, Cornell Council for the Arts, Einaudi Foundation, and John Hartell Graduate Award for Art and Architecture. Select exhibits include ‘Meteors are space eggs’ (a solo show at UMASS Amherst), ‘Searching for Life’ at Mass Audubon's Habitat Education Center and Wildlife Sanctuary, and ‘Urban Wildlife: Learning to Co+Exist’ at RISD.
